Domonik is a name often given to boys. Ranked #9990 and holds a steady place on the charts. It comes from a Latin origin and traditionally means "Belonging to the Lord from ancient roots". It has 3 syllables.
Domonik stems from Latin origins tied to dominion and authority. Though rare, it echoes the classic Dominic while offering a distinctive spelling. Parents appreciate its commanding sound and potential for strength in character.
